Unreleased
----------
+- Updated for a small change in Python 3.11.0 beta 4: modules now start with a
+ line with line number 0, which is ignored. This line cannnot be executed, so
+ coverage totals were thrown off. This line is now ignored by coverage.py,
+ but this also means that truly empty modules (like ``__init__.py``) have no
+ lines in them, rather than one phantom line. Fixes `issue 1419`_.
+
- Internal debugging data added to sys.modules is now an actual module, to
avoid confusing code that examines everything in sys.modules. Thanks,
Yilei Yang (`pull 1399`_).
